US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"understanding teacher"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e a teacher who is empathetic, compassionate, and able to grasp the needs and feelings of their students. Example: "Mrs. Smith is an understanding teacher who always takes the time to listen to her students' concerns."

Expert writing Tips

Best practice

When describing a teacher, use "understanding teacher" to convey empathy and consideration for students' perspectives. This emphasizes a positive and supportive learning environment.

Common error

Avoid using "understanding teacher" solely to indicate a teacher's comprehension of the subject matter. It primarily denotes their ability to empathize and relate to students' needs and challenges.

Linguistic Context

The phrase "understanding teacher" functions as a noun phrase where "understanding" acts as an adjective modifying the noun "teacher". This construction is used to describe a specific type of teacher known for their empathy and comprehension of students' needs, as supported by Ludwig's examples.

Ludwig's WRAP-UP

The phrase "understanding teacher" effectively conveys the idea of a teacher who is empathetic, supportive, and attuned to the needs of their students. As shown by Ludwig, it is a commonly used term across various contexts, including news, science, and academia. While grammatically correct and versatile, it's important to remember that the phrase primarily denotes empathy and consideration, not just knowledge of the subject matter. Alternatives like "empathetic teacher" or "supportive teacher" can provide nuanced emphasis, reinforcing the importance of creating positive and inclusive learning environments.

FAQs

How can I describe a teacher who is empathetic and supportive?

You can use the phrase "understanding teacher". Alternatives include "empathetic teacher", "compassionate teacher", or "supportive teacher", depending on the specific quality you want to emphasize.

What does it mean to be an "understanding teacher"?

An "understanding teacher" is someone who is not only knowledgeable but also empathetic and responsive to the needs and feelings of their students. They create a supportive and inclusive learning environment.

Is it appropriate to use "understanding teacher" in formal writing?

Yes, "understanding teacher" is appropriate for formal writing, especially when discussing educational practices or the qualities of effective educators. It conveys a positive and desirable attribute in a teacher.

What is the difference between an "understanding teacher" and a "knowledgeable teacher"?

While both qualities are valuable, an "understanding teacher" focuses on empathy and responsiveness to students' needs, whereas a "knowledgeable teacher" emphasizes expertise in the subject matter. Ideally, a teacher possesses both qualities.
